Re: console-cyrillic init dependencies
Михаил Демин -> debian-russian @ Tue, 30 Sep 2008 21:50:16 +0400:
МД> После недавних экспериментов с ускорением загрузки за счет
МД> параллельного выполнения init скриптов (включил CONCURRENCY=shell в
МД> /etc/init.d/rc) появилась проблема с кириллической консолью. При
МД> загрузке выдает:
МД> Setting up Cyrillic on the console... cyr: This command may be
МД> executed only in Linux console
МД> cyr: Try `cyr --help' for more information
МД> INIT: Entering runlevel: 2
МД> Соответственно, если после этого залогиниться в консоли, то все
МД> русские буквы отображаются как закрашенные прямоугольники.
МД> Естественно, если запустить cyr вручную, то все становится нормально,
МД> но возникает вопрос, какой собственно зависимости не хватает для его
МД> нормальной работы. В аттаче мой /etc/init.d/.depend.boot
Ему не хватает не зависимости, а консоли. После того, как ты включил
CONCURRENCY=shell, инит-скрипты стали запускаться без терминала (может
быть, в псевдотерминале, каждый в своем, но вряд ли - обычному
инит-скрипту терминал нафиг не уперся). А скрипту настройки кириллицы
на консоли нужно, чтобы терминал был, и он был консолью.
Можно пробовать править скрипт. Есть шанс, что в принципе он способен
настроить консоль, отличную от дефолтного терминала.
--
Artem Chuprina
RFC2822: <ran{}ran.pp.ru> Jabber: ran@jabber.ran.pp.ru
Проспрягайте, хлопцы, коней...
М. Черкашин
Reply to: